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39974217400 31569311473 55585 28350384569 63748610590
9189675195 6686793
9189675195 6686793
23970853 87888 22710 90811
All about undefined
Interested in learning more?
9189675195 6686793
23970853 87888 22710 90811
See more
77009 43
74 134 46660
See more
77 98 24243376
57 39 94685347 408502
See more